Transaction 52188172ddd74969e85f7ee7d6821ae30c0de15f4fb216cc4f8df80267ec486c

2 Input
2 Outputs
  • 52188172ddd74969e85f7ee7d6821ae30c0de15f4fb216cc4f8df80267ec486c:0
  • value  910589
    address  1VhLBHeVpHFzRwJUjXaB8sk7JP8vGW7wA
  • 52188172ddd74969e85f7ee7d6821ae30c0de15f4fb216cc4f8df80267ec486c:1
  • value  28996593
    address  122DjCYF9cXspBx4n6YAZfJG6rWkwNNQy6